首頁 >後端開發 >Golang >揭秘Golang轉義符號:提升程式碼穩定性

揭秘Golang轉義符號:提升程式碼穩定性

WBOY
WBOY原創
2024-02-23 20:18:311075瀏覽

"揭秘Golang轉義符號:提升程式碼穩定性"

Go語言是一種效率高、易於學習和使用的程式語言,它在處理字串時會涉及到轉義符號的使用。轉義符號是一種特殊的字符,它告訴編譯器如何解釋接下來的字符。

在Go語言中,我們常常會遇到需要使用轉義符號的情況,例如在字串中插入特殊字元、表達換行等。正確使用轉義符號不僅可以使程式碼更清晰易懂,還能提高程式碼的穩定性和可維護性。

以下將介紹一些常用的轉義符號及其使用方法,透過具體的程式碼範例來幫助大家更好地理解和應用轉義符號。

1. 換行符號 `

`

`
是一個常見的轉義符號,用來表示換行。當我們需要在字串中實現換行效果時,可以使用
`來表示。

package main

import "fmt"

func main() {
    fmt.Println("第一行
第二行")
}

上面的程式碼會輸出:

第一行
第二行

2. 雙引號"

雙引號"在Go語言中用於表示字串的起始和結束,如果需要在字串中包含雙引號,就需要使用轉義符號"

package main

import "fmt"

func main() {
    fmt.Println("He said: "Hello!"")
}

輸出結果為:

He said: "Hello!"

3. 反斜線\

在Go語言中,反斜線`是轉義符號的起始符號,如果需要在字串中包含反斜杠,可以使用\`來表示。

package main

import "fmt"

func main() {
    fmt.Println("C:\Users\Desktop")
}

輸出結果為:

C:UsersDesktop

4. 製表符

製表符 用於在字串中插入水平製表符,通常用於排版輸出。

package main

import "fmt"

func main() {
    fmt.Println("姓名    年龄    职业")
    fmt.Println("张三    25    工程师")
}

輸出結果為:

姓名    年龄    职业
张三    25    工程师

5. 回車符``

回車符`用於將遊標移到目前行的開頭,常與換行符
`連用,實現重新輸出的效果。

package main

import "fmt"

func main() {
    fmt.Println("Loading...Complete!")
}

輸出結果為:

Complete!

以上是一些常用的轉義符號及其使用方法,希望透過這些程式碼範例能夠幫助大家更好地理解並掌握Go語言中轉義符號的使用。合理使用轉義符號能夠使程式碼更加清晰易懂,提高程式碼的穩定性和可維護性,讓我們的程式設計工作更有效率和優雅。

以上是揭秘Golang轉義符號:提升程式碼穩定性的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n